20" Radius Specialty Tuning Kit (5-piece)

20" Radius Specialty Tuning Kit (5-piece)

This tuning kit is specifically designed for guitars with a 20" radius fretboard, including brands such as Rainsong. This set includes 5 different fretpads all with a 20" radius: Standard Tension Rubber, High Tension Rubber, Standard Tension Teflon, High Tension Teflon, and a partial that can be used to fret 1-2-3, 2-3-4, 3-4-5, or 4-5-6.

These fretpads only fit our 200 series capos. Comes in a magnetic closure box with an instructional booklet.

Finally a capo for Lowden Jazz series

Finally have a capo (20” radius) that fits my Lowden Jazz nylon string series perfectly! Gone are the days of buzzing strings when nether a classical capo (straight), nor a capo for 17” radius would properly and evenly compress the strings!
